Output 659d99663459d249221938a09deb6f7395cd52e30f6293d5ca5b428a9480c28a:0

value
3539384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e7143d85174a1084ff6ed666b6b9a73dcb8e755 OP_EQUAL
address
331P52AZntuWYUnMAiJgKMAcYuMdA8youY
transaction
659d99663459d249221938a09deb6f7395cd52e30f6293d5ca5b428a9480c28a
spent
true